In order to tow a trailer with your vehicle, a trailer towing device that meets all relevant regulations in your area has to be mounted. The regulations concerning the towing of a trailer may differ from country to country. You are advised to obey the regulations in each area.

CAUTION

Danger of accident! A towing bar should be fitted by an authorized MITSUBISHI dealer.

NOTE

Fitting of a towing bar requires specialized skills and equipment. Contact an authorized MITSUBISHI dealer for details.
